1,下载地址:
https://dev.mysql.com/downloads/mysql/
进入官网下载,到如下窗口
下载mysql-8.0.11-winx64.zip
免安装文件,但需要解压
2.在解压文件夹【mysql8】下新建一个文本文件,命名为【my.ini】
(.ini文件是window里面的配置文件,用于保存各种默认的数据);
3.打开 my.ini 文本文件, 配置以下基本信息:
(修改其中的 basedir 和 datadir 为自己的路径)配置my.ini文件如下所示:
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置3306端口
port = 3306
# 设置mysql的安装目录
basedir=F:\MySQL\mysql8
# 设置mysql数据库的数据的存放目录
datadir=F:\MySQL\mysql8\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 有新的配置信息继续在这里添加
bind-address=127.0.0.1
不要自己创建data文件,切记!!!
自己的位置自己填不要抄,每个人的不一样
4.启动MySQL服务
首先打开命令窗口,进入到解压文件的bin目录:
【F:\MySQL\mysql8\bin】,输入【mysqld install】,出现安装成功提示即可。
接着输入【net start mysql】启动服务,提示启动成功即可。
在这里假如和小编一样遇到了“无法启动”的问题,先要确定【my.ini】编辑代码无误;还需要按照官网的安装说明里的解释,执行【mysqld --initialize命令】,做一下初始化。
以上操作会在 mysql 文件中自动生成 data 文件夹存放数据库相关文件。
5.配置环境变量
(1).右键单击“我的电脑”—>单击“属性”—>单击“高级系统设置”—>单击”环境变量”,复制bin目录 的地址,添加到path变量。
插入的地址放在path最后面,不用新建path,然后输入select version();测试环境变量是否配置成功
进入MySQL数据库
1.进入 MySQL中的 data文件夹,打开后缀名为 .err的文本文件,在最后一行找到默认的随机密码;或者搜索 password 关键字,找到后面的密码,将其复制下来。
2.回到命令窗,输入 mysql -u root -p 回车,右键粘贴看不到的密码,回车。
3.这里需要修改默认密码,否则不能进行任何操作。
(输入 alter user user() identified by ‘你的新密码’,回车。)
4.输入 \q 退出 mysql 链接模式;输入 exit 退出 mysql,并关闭命令行。